html,body,#root{margin:0;padding:0;width:100%;min-width:1280px;height:100%;overflow-x:hidden;box-sizing:border-box}:root{--bg-img: url(../assets/pomocny_rastr_svetly.png)}:root[data-theme=night]{--bg-img: url(../assets/pomocny_rastr.png)}.recharts-tooltip-wrapper{visibility:visible;pointer-events:none;border-radius:12px;position:relative;top:0;left:0;transition:transform .6s ease 0s;background-color:#070215;color:#d13e3e}@keyframes modalFadeIn{0%{opacity:0}to{opacity:1}}@keyframes modalZoomIn{0%{transform:scale(.86);opacity:.86}to{transform:scale(1);opacity:1}}.modal-backdrop{animation:modalFadeIn .16s ease-out}.modal-zoom-in{animation:modalZoomIn .16s ease-out}body.dark-theme{background-color:#161515;--bg-img: url(../assets/pomocny_rastr.png);color:#fff;font-family:Arial;--text-primary-2: #be7836;margin:0;padding:0}body.dark-theme html,body.dark-theme body,body.dark-theme #root{margin:0;padding:0;width:100%;min-width:1280px;height:100%;overflow-x:hidden;box-sizing:border-box}body.dark-theme :root{--bg-panel: #140033;--text-primary: #100101;--button-bg: #333;--button-text: #e01212;--bg-img: url(../assets/pomocny_rastr.png)}body.dark-theme body.dark-theme input,body.dark-theme body.dark-theme select,body.dark-theme body.dark-theme textarea{background-color:#161515;color:#fff;font-family:Arial;margin:0;padding:0}body.dark-theme .body.light-theme{--bg-panel: #beeaea;--text-primary: #000000;--bg-img: url(../assets/pomocny_rastr_svetly.png);--button-bg: #333;--button-text: #000}body.dark-theme button{background-color:#333;border:px solid transparent;color:#fff;padding:.5rem 1rem;margin:.2rem;font-size:1rem;border-radius:6px;border:none;font-weight:500;cursor:pointer;transition:border-color 1s}body.dark-theme button:focus{outline:none}body.light-theme{background-color:#f8ffff;font-family:Arial;--bg-panel: #e1e1e1;--text-primary: #000000;--text-primary-2: #f77d0b;--button-bg: #392525;--button-text: #000;--bg-input: #ffffef;--bg-img: url(../assets/pomocny_rastr_svetly.png);margin:0;padding:0}.panel{padding:1rem;border-radius:10px;transition:background-color .3s}.menu-panel{position:absolute;top:10px;padding:1rem;border-radius:10px;min-width:300px;z-index:500;box-shadow:0 0 12px #0000004d;transition:background-color .3s ease}.menu-item{cursor:pointer;padding:4px 8px;transition:background-color .5s ease,color .2s ease;border-radius:4px}.menu-item:hover{background-color:#f0f0f0;color:#333}.help-links{cursor:pointer;padding:4px 8px;transition:background-color .2s ease,color .2s ease;border-radius:4px}body.dark-theme .menu-panel{background-color:#d47d3a;color:#000}body.light-theme .menu-panel{background-color:#f3c873;color:#000}.day-button{background-color:#222;color:#fff;border:none;border-radius:6px;padding:6px 12px;cursor:pointer;transition:background-color .2s}.day-button:hover{background-color:#666}.day-button:active{background-color:#888}.menu-panel-pro{position:absolute;top:10px;padding:1rem;border-radius:10px;min-width:400px;z-index:500;box-shadow:0 0 12px #0000004d;transition:background-color .3s ease}body.dark-theme .menu-panel-pro{background-color:#a1ff66;color:#000}body.light-theme .menu-panel-pro{background-color:#f3c873;color:#000}.menu-item-pro{cursor:pointer;padding:4px 8px;transition:background-color .5s ease,color .2s ease;border-radius:4px}.container{padding:.5rem;background-color:inherit;border-radius:50px}.bacteria-grid{display:grid;grid-template-columns:repeat(8,1fr);gap:5px;margin-bottom:30px;background-color:var(--bg-color);border-radius:12px;padding:30px}.bacteria-cell{width:90%;aspect-ratio:1;background-color:var(--bg-color);box-shadow:0 0 2px #11031e;border-radius:14px;display:flex;flex-direction:column;justify-content:center;align-items:center;border:0px solid;position:relative;font-family:Arial;font-weight:400;font-size:16px;color:var(--text-primary-2)}.delay-anim-reveal .network-panel{visibility:hidden}.mb-3{margin-bottom:2rem}.mb-6{margin-bottom:1.5rem}label{display:block;margin-bottom:.4rem}button{background-color:var(--bg-input);border:0px solid #111;color:#fff;padding:.5rem 1rem;margin:.2rem;font-size:22px;border-radius:12px;font-weight:100;cursor:pointer;transition:border-color .5s}button:focus{outline:none}body.light-theme button{background-color:transparent;color:#010101}button:hover{background-color:#666}body.light-theme button:hover{background-color:#aaa}button.active{background-color:#ff0;color:#000}input[type=range]{width:100%;margin-top:.1rem}.slider-value{text-align:center;color:#00ff5e;font-size:1.4rem;font-weight:700}.main-container{display:flex;flex-direction:column}.treatment-range{--thumbW: 28px;--trackH: 8px;-webkit-appearance:none;-moz-appearance:none;appearance:none;width:100%;height:var(--trackH);background:transparent}.treatment-range::-webkit-slider-runnable-track{height:var(--trackH);background:#e6e6e6;border-radius:999px}.treatment-range::-webkit-slider-thumb{-webkit-appearance:none;-moz-appearance:none;appearance:none;width:var(--thumbW);height:var(--thumbW);background:#f7f70c;border-radius:10%;border:none;margin-top:calc((var(--trackH) - var(--thumbW)) / 2);cursor:pointer}.treatment-range::-moz-range-track{height:var(--trackH);background:#e6e6e6;border-radius:9px}.treatment-range::-moz-range-thumb{width:var(--thumbW);height:var(--thumbW);background:#ff6;border-radius:10%;border:none;cursor:pointer}.treatment-range{padding:calc((var(--thumbW) - var(--trackH)) / 2) 0}.treatment-range:focus-visible{outline:2px solid #1e9cee;outline-offset:2px}.treatment-range:hover::-webkit-slider-thumb{filter:brightness(.95)}.treatment-range:hover::-moz-range-thumb{filter:brightness(.95)}@media (min-width: 768px){.main-container{flex-direction:row}}@media (max-width: 480px){.sidebar{display:none}.topbar{font-size:14px}}.text-right{text-align:right;margin-top:2rem}
